Courtney Wallach

Courtney is originally from Sheridan, Wyoming and started at the University of Providence in July of 2025 after graduating from MSU-Billings with her MS in Athletic Training. Courtney covers the men's soccer, women's basketball, and track and field teams at UP. 

From 2023-2025 Courtney worked in athletic training clinics and performed evaluations, prepared athletes for practice and games, created rehabilitation programs for post-surgical and non-surgical patients, documented patient interaction and care using Sportsware. Courtney also Represented Montana State University Billings as a Junior Senator and Senior Senator. Together the Senate organized and carried out the student symposium during the Northwest Athletic Trainers Association Clinical Symposium.

Prior to MSU-Billings, Courtney had an internship with the NA3HL Sheridan Hawks hockey team where she worked with 16–21-year-old male hockey players and observed athletic trainer performing emergency and acute care.
